半胱氨酸的抑菌作用与类SOD活力

摘    要:为了研究半胱氨酸的抑菌作用与类SOD活力关系,用不同浓度半胱氨酸溶液滤纸片对大肠杆菌、金黄色葡萄球菌和枯草芽孢杆菌做定性抑菌实验,并用连苯三酚自氧化法测定19种氨基酸的类SOD活力.结果表明:半胱氨酸的类SOD活力在19种氨基酸中最高,半胱氨酸饱和溶液滤纸片对大肠杆菌和金黄色葡萄球菌有很强的抑制作用.这说明半胱氨酸的抑菌作用和其类SOD活力间存在一定关系.

Study on Bacteria-inhibiting Effects of Cysteine and Its SOD-like Activity

Abstract:The qualitative inhibition of cysteine on Escherichia coli, Staphylococcus aureus and Bacillus subtilis were determined by using filter paper treated by saturated amino acid and placed on the bacteria medium dish,moreover the SOD-like activity of nineteen amino acids were determined by the method of pyrogallol auto-oxidation. To study the relationship between the SOD-like activity and the inhibiting effects of cysteine on E.coli, S. aureus and B. subtilis . The results showed the SOD-like activity of cysteine was the highest of nineteen amino acids, and cysteine was able to inhibit St. aureus and E.coli . It suggested that there was corresponding relationship between SOD-like activity and bacteria-inhibiting of cysteine.
